These beautiful coins feature Sam the Koala on one side (Permission for use of the image given by the Victorian Department of Sustainability and Environment) and a image of hope on the reverse side. The words around the outside are "Dedicated to all those who have lost, and all those who have risked their lives to fight for them". All money raised will go to the RedCross Bushfire Appeal.
